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350° F. Adjust a rack to the lowest position in the oven.
- Line a roasting pan with aluminum foil and position a roasting rack inside of it. Place the ham on the middle of the roasting rack.
- Arrange the bacon strips in a lattice pattern over the ham, interweaving approximately 10 strips crosswise and 6 strips lengthwise. Secure the back with toothpicks.
- Gently brush the maple syrup over the surface of the bacon-covered ham.
- Transfer the ham to the lowest rack of the preheated oven.
- Bake the ham for 2-2.5 hours, or about 15 minutes per pound of ham, until the bacon is browned and crisp and the ham is heated through.
- Remove the ham from the oven. Allow the ham to cool on the roasting rack for 15 minutes.
- Transfer the ham to a cutting board. Carve and serve. Leftover ham may be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
